Home
last modified time | relevance | path

Searched refs:SynchronizedQueue (Results 1 – 3 of 3) sorted by relevance

/system/libhidl/base/
DSynchronizedQueue.h31 struct SynchronizedQueue { struct
32 SynchronizedQueue(size_t limit);
68 SynchronizedQueue<T>::SynchronizedQueue(size_t limit) : mQueueLimit(limit) { in SynchronizedQueue() argument
72 T SynchronizedQueue<T>::wait_pop() { in wait_pop()
86 bool SynchronizedQueue<T>::push(const T &item) { in push()
103 size_t SynchronizedQueue<T>::size() { in size()
DTaskRunner.cpp32 mQueue = std::make_shared<SynchronizedQueue<Task>>(limit); in start()
/system/libhidl/base/include/hidl/
DTaskRunner.h29 struct SynchronizedQueue;
63 std::shared_ptr<SynchronizedQueue<Task>> mQueue;